MIAMI — When Alexis Brown founded SocialXchange, she wanted to create a safe space for Black people.

A place to laugh. A place to enjoy. A place to be free.

So when Brown found out about the NAACP’s Florida travel advisory, she was somewhat confused. Sure, she understood that Black people had to do something about Florida Gov. Ron DeSantis’ policies, but she maintained . . .
